About Converting Cup per Hours to Imperial gallon per Days
Cup per Hours and Imperial gallon per Days both measure volumetric flow rate — how much volume passes a point over time — used to size pipes and pumps, monitor river or stream discharge, control industrial processes, and set medical infusion rates. Both are volumetric flow rate units.
Formula
imperial gallon per days = cup per hours × 1.24901127694
This factor comes from each unit's defined relationship to the category's base unit: 1 cup per hours equals 6.571895e-8 base units, and 1 imperial gallon per days equals 5.261678e-8 base units, so dividing one by the other gives the direct cup per hours-to-imperial gallon per days factor of 1.24901127694.
Simple example
1 cup/h × 1.249011277 = 1.249011277 imp gal/d
1 cup per hours = 1.249011277 imperial gallon per days.
Real-world example
60 cup/h × 1.249011277 = 74.94067662 imp gal/d
60 cup per hours = 74.94067662 imperial gallon per days.

What's the difference between volumetric and mass flow rate?
Volumetric flow rate measures the volume of fluid passing a point per unit time (for example, liters per second). Mass flow rate measures the mass instead. For a fluid of constant density the two are directly proportional, but for compressible fluids like gases, mass flow is often the more meaningful quantity.
